Haftar forces target GNA’s positions east of Misrata

SANAA, June 29 (YPA) – The Libyan National Army’s Military Information Center, led by Field Marshal Khalifa Haftar, announced that the Libyan air forces targeted groups belonging to the Government of National Accord east of Misrata.

“Fighter jets targeted Turkish-backed militia crowd groups with three air strikes at Campo 50 near the Sadada Bridge east of Misrata,” the Military Information center said in a press release.

Libya is plagued by an armed conflict that has claimed thousands of lives following the fall of the regime of the late Leader Muammar Gaddafi in 2011.

The country has been witnessing a sharp division in state institutions, between the east run by the House of Representatives and the National Army led by Field Marshal Khalifa Haftar, and the western part of the country run by the presidential council of the government of national accord headed by Fayez al-Sarraj, the internationally recognized government.

The fighting in Libya witnessed a major development, after the Libyan Government of National Accord announced its control over the entire administrative border of the capital Tripoli, the city of Tarhuna in western Libya, while Libyan national army commander Field Marshal Khalifa Haftar and The Speaker of the Libyan Parliament, Aqila Saleh, proposed a new initiative aimed at reaching a political solution in the country.
